Abstract

With this safety device, the dangerous gap between the moving step (1) and the fixed base plate (10) provided on both sides of the step conveyor on which persons can step is covered by means of an elastic plastic lip (6; 7; 8; 9) fastened to the side edges of the step (1) of an escalator in the area of the tread surface (1.1) and the front end (1.2). The plastic lip (6; 7; 8; 9) is part of a plastic insert piece (2; 3; 4; 5) which can be screwed on in corresponding recesses on both sides of the body of the step (1) in the area of the horizontal tread surface (1.1) and in the area of the arched front end (1.2). It adapts itself to the base plate (10) if there are any inaccuracies in the same and has a very low coefficient of friction. The plastic lip (6; 7; 8; 9) is secured to the step (1) in such a way that the clearance space for the passage of the step (1) through a comb arranged at the top and bottom end of the travelling distance of the escalator only has to be increased to a minimum extent, and it can be screwed onto or unscrewed from the step (1) together with the insert piece (2; 3; 4; 5) at any time without the step (1) having to be dismantled from the step conveyor. <IMAGE>

The endless revolving step belt has a larger number of steps 1, preferably in die-cast aluminum, which are articulated on both sides with an endless step chain. The step belt is deflected via upper drive sprockets and lower deflecting sprockets and has an accessible lead with a lower and an upper horizontal and an inclined running area and a return arranged concealed in the supporting body. The lead of the step belt is arranged between two side handrail balustrades and is guided past fixed base plates 10 on both sides with minimal scope. These margins mean above all in the transitions of the step belt from the horizontal to the inclined running area and vice versa, where each individual step to form an elevated step surface 1.1 or the horizontal Running area executes relative movements, a latent risk of pinching clothes or body parts of the passengers. These margins are made possible by the device according to the invention with the plastic lips 6; 7; 8th; 9 covered. The as part of screw-on inserts 2; 3; 4; 5 in corresponding recesses firmly and securely connected to the movable step 1 plastic lips 6; 7; 8th; 9 rests on the stationary base plates 10 elastically. They have a very low coefficient of friction and a certain elasticity, which makes it possible to bridge slight inaccuracies in the base plates 10 and to cover the gap between the steps 1 and the base plates 10 at any time and to practically exclude the risk of pinching. The plastic lip 6; 7; 8th; 9 is on the inserts 2; 3; 4; 5 fastened so that they do not have any of the outer ribs of the insert pieces 2; 3; 4; 5 encompasses and the outer rib projects only minimally beyond the side, so that only a minimally increased lateral clearance 12.1 is required for the passage of stage 1 due to a comb 12 arranged during the transition from the accessible feed to the covered return of the step belt. The plastic lip 6; 7; 8th; 9 can at any time together with the insert 2; 3; 4; 5 can be screwed or unscrewed from level 1 without having to remove level 1 from the step belt itself.
